Name
EXT_get_drawable_type
Name Strings
GLX_EXT_get_drawable_type

Dependencies
GLX 1.3 or higher is required.
This extension is written against the text of the GLX 1.4 specification.
Overview
This extension adds to the set of drawable attributes that are sent in
a GLXGetDrawableAttributes request, and that can be queried with
glXQueryDrawable. While this is primarily a convenience for the client
library implementation, it may also be useful for applications.
New Types
None
New Procedures and Functions
None
New Tokens
New attributes accepted for the <attribute> argument of
glXQueryDrawable:
GLX_DRAWABLE_TYPE 0x8010
Additions to the GLX 1.4 specification
In Section 3.3.6 "Querying Attributes", add GLX_DRAWABLE_TYPE to the
list of legal values for the <attribute> parameter. The returned value
must have exactly one of GLX_{WINDOW,PIXMAP,PBUFFER}_BIT set.
Issues
1) Why add GLX_DRAWABLE_TYPE?
An X client may get the XID of a GLXDrawable from another process. When
this happens, the client library needs to import the drawable's state as
if the client had created it itself. Since different drawable types may
require different handling, this attribute allows the client library to
distinguish between windows, pixmaps, and pbuffers.
2) Why use GLX_*_BIT for the GLX_DRAWABLE_TYPE value?
GLX_WINDOW and GLX_PBUFFER exist, but GLX_PIXMAP does not.
3) Are there other attributes we should add?
RESOLVED. No, there aren't any other drawable (not fbconfig) attributes in
core GLX that aren't currently exposed, as far as we can tell. Drawable
attributes added by GLX extensions can be added in separate extensions.
